Overview of the Aprilaire 700 Humidifier
The Aprilaire 700 is a robust whole-house humidifier designed for homes up to 4,200 square feet. It utilizes advanced technology, including an outdoor temperature sensor, which enables automatic adjustments to ensure optimal humidity levels. This humidifier stands out due to its high evaporation capacity of 0.75 gallons per hour, making it an excellent choice for larger homes.

Essential Parts for the Aprilaire 700
To maintain and optimize the performance of your Aprilaire 700 humidifier, understanding the essential parts is crucial. Each component plays a significant role in ensuring the system operates efficiently.
1. Water Panel
The AprilAire 35 Water Panel is the heart of the humidification process. It absorbs water from the supply line and allows air to pass through, creating humidity. Regular replacement is essential to prevent mineral buildup and ensure efficient operation.
2. Control Board
The Control Board manages the settings and functions of the Aprilaire 700. If you notice erratic behavior or the unit not responding, the control board may need inspection or replacement.
3. Humidistat
The Humidistat is vital for monitoring the humidity levels in your home. It sends signals to the control board to adjust the humidifier’s operation. A faulty humidistat can lead to improper humidity levels, affecting comfort and health.
4. Fan Motor
The Fan Motor circulates air through the humidifier, ensuring even distribution of moisture. If you hear unusual noises or the fan does not operate, it may be time to replace the motor.
5. Saddle Valve
The Saddle Valve connects the humidifier to your water supply. If you experience leaks or loss of water flow, inspect this component for damage or blockage.
Maintenance and Replacement Tips
Regular maintenance of your Aprilaire 700 is crucial for longevity and efficiency. Here are some tips to help you keep your humidifier in top shape:
- Regularly Replace the Water Panel: Aim to replace the water panel at least once a year.
- Inspect Electrical Components: Regularly check the control board and fan motor for any signs of wear or malfunction.
- Clean the Drain Pan: Ensure the drain pan is clean and free of debris to prevent water pooling and potential leaks.
- Check Humidistat Settings: Periodically verify that the humidistat is calibrated correctly to maintain optimal humidity levels.
